Why this work is called Power of Love? The bottom represents ourselves as individuals, more specifically, our past. We all have dark corners, traumas, experiences, memories. If we had a certain harmful and toxic scenario, we will repeat it again and again, staying in a dark cycle. The white line is a blank separator. It is the moment we are healing and meeting the One. It is sort of starting from scratch. If you can do it, you will move forward to the top part, if you’re not ready yet, you’re back to the past. The top part has the same black color elements representing the bottom – the past – as we can’t deny it, our past is a part of us, we are not becoming someone else, we are transforming our past experience into something healthier. You can also see grey colors and white colors, and kind of 2 objects on the canvas. It is us: we and our partner. Somehow we are distant, somehow we are connected. We are different, but we are together – it is a form of symbiosis and the transformational power of love.

My name is Masha Eretnova and I’m a self-taught abstract artist. I was born and raised in a small village in Russia, but since 2020 I travel the world I think of my abstract paintings as unfinished thoughts, rarely naming the works to ensure I don’t plant ideas to prime viewers. My work is intended for viewers to imbue with personal meaning. I believe any meaning and feelings attached to a particular painting can evolve and change over time. Through my paintings, I can look deeper into myself, and I encourage viewers to embark on this journey. Although I started exploring abstract painting focusing on only one color, black, today I sometimes introduce more colors and work with other mediums like epoxy resin, jesmonite, gouache, and oil pastels to bring fresh ideas, physical and emotional feelings and perspectives into my work with acrylic paint. My process rarely starts with a sketch. Rather, I begin with a blank canvas and let the paint guide me. Adding water allows the paint to flow freely. Just as in meditation, I keep my focus on one thing - painting - keeping my mind still. When I work on paper and canvas, I apply thick layers of color to create depth, texture and volume. The paint, a heavy, honey-like consistency, flows on the canvas making the painting process meditative and therapeutic. Finished shapes and forms take viewers on a subconscious silent meditative journey.
